Understanding Iron Bisglycinate and Its Benefits
Iron bisglycinate is a chelated form of iron, where iron is bound to the amino acid glycine. This unique structure enhances its absorption in the digestive tract while minimizing common side effects like nausea, constipation, or stomach upset. Unlike traditional ferrous sulfate or ferrous gluconate supplements, iron bisglycinate offers a gentler experience for many people.
The chelation process protects the iron from interacting with other compounds in the digestive system that typically inhibit absorption. This leads to improved bioavailability, meaning more iron actually enters the bloodstream where it can support vital functions such as oxygen transport, energy production, and immune health.
Because it’s less irritating to the gastrointestinal lining, this form of iron is often recommended for individuals who have experienced discomfort with other iron supplements. It also tends to cause fewer issues related to taste and aftertaste.
How Food Affects Iron Absorption
Food can have varying effects on how well different types of iron are absorbed. Non-heme iron (the kind found in plant foods and most supplements) is generally more sensitive to inhibitors present in meals. Substances like phytates (found in grains and legumes), calcium (from dairy), polyphenols (in coffee and tea), and certain proteins may reduce absorption.
However, some foods enhance iron uptake. Vitamin C-rich foods such as citrus fruits, bell peppers, and strawberries help convert iron into a more absorbable form. Additionally, certain amino acids like those in meat can improve non-heme iron absorption.
With traditional iron supplements like ferrous sulfate, taking them on an empty stomach often results in better absorption but increases the risk of gastrointestinal side effects. This trade-off has made many hesitant to use these supplements consistently.
Why Iron Bisglycinate Stands Out
Iron bisglycinate’s chelated nature means it’s less vulnerable to these inhibitors found in food. The glycine molecule acts as a shield during digestion, allowing the iron to bypass some of the usual blockers. This means it can be taken alongside meals without a significant drop in efficacy.
Taking this supplement with food also helps reduce nausea or stomach upset because food buffers any irritating effect on the stomach lining. For people who struggle with taking pills on an empty stomach or who need consistent dosing without side effects, this is a major advantage.
Table: Comparative Absorption & Tolerability of Common Iron Supplements
| Supplement Type | Absorption Rate (%) | Tolerability With Food |
|---|---|---|
| Ferrous Sulfate | 10-15% | Poor; better on empty stomach but causes GI upset |
| Ferrous Gluconate | 12-18% | Moderate; food reduces absorption significantly |
| Iron Bisglycinate Chelate | 20-30% | Good; minimal impact from food; well tolerated |

Dosing Tips for Best Results
- Avoid high-calcium meals: While bisglycinate tolerates food well, extremely high calcium intake at the same time may still slightly inhibit absorption.
- Pair with vitamin C: Adding fresh fruit juice or vegetables rich in vitamin C can optimize uptake further.
- Avoid coffee/tea near dosing: These beverages contain polyphenols that bind non-heme iron and reduce its availability.
- Consistent timing: Taking your supplement around the same time daily helps maintain steady blood levels.
- Hydration: Drinking water aids digestion and prevents constipation sometimes linked with oral irons.
The Impact on Side Effects Compared to Other Forms of Iron
Gastrointestinal problems are among the most common complaints during oral iron supplementation—cramping, nausea, constipation, diarrhea—and they often lead people to stop treatment prematurely.
Iron bisglycinate’s formulation significantly lowers these risks by avoiding free ionic iron release in the gut until it reaches absorption sites. This results in fewer oxidative reactions that irritate tissues lining the stomach and intestines.
Clinical reports confirm lower incidence rates of side effects compared to ferrous sulfate or gluconate. Patients report feeling less queasy and having smoother bowel movements when switching to bisglycinate forms.
This enhanced tolerability encourages adherence over weeks or months needed for effective anemia correction or maintenance therapy.

Nutritional Interactions Worth Considering
Even though this form handles inhibitors better than others, some nutrients still influence overall effectiveness:
Calcium’s Effect on Iron Uptake
Calcium competes directly with non-heme iron for absorption sites in the intestine. High doses (e.g., dairy-rich meals) consumed simultaneously could mildly reduce how much iron enters circulation despite chelation protection.
Spacing out calcium supplements or dairy products by at least two hours from your dose can help maintain optimal levels without sacrificing dietary needs.
Caffeine-Containing Drinks Like Coffee & Tea
Polyphenols bind non-heme iron tightly enough to block uptake temporarily. Avoiding coffee or black/green tea within one hour before or after dosing is advisable even when using bisglycinate forms since they are not completely immune from these interactions.
The Role of Gastric Acidity
Low stomach acid impairs conversion of many minerals into absorbable states including some forms of non-heme iron. Although bisglycinate requires less acidic conditions than ferrous sulfate for optimal function due to its chelated nature, severely reduced gastric acid (as seen in some medical conditions) might still affect overall absorption efficiency somewhat.
In such cases, discussing alternative delivery methods like intravenous formulations could be appropriate based on medical advice outside this article’s scope.

Frequently Asked Questions
Is It Safe To Consume Iron Bisglycinate During Meals?
Yes, iron bisglycinate is generally safe to take with meals. Its chelated form reduces stomach irritation, making it gentler on the digestive system compared to other iron supplements.
How Does Food Influence The Absorption Of Iron Bisglycinate?
Food has less impact on iron bisglycinate absorption due to its unique structure. The glycine molecule helps protect the iron from inhibitors commonly found in meals, maintaining good bioavailability.
Can Taking Iron Bisglycinate With Food Reduce Side Effects?
Taking this supplement with food can minimize common side effects like nausea and stomach upset. The presence of food acts as a buffer, making it easier on the gastrointestinal tract.
Which Types Of Foods Enhance Iron Bisglycinate Uptake?
Vitamin C-rich foods such as citrus fruits and bell peppers can enhance iron absorption. Additionally, certain amino acids found in meat may further improve uptake of this chelated iron form.
Are There Any Foods That May Interfere With Iron Bisglycinate Effectiveness?
While iron bisglycinate is less affected by inhibitors, substances like calcium, phytates, and polyphenols can still slightly reduce absorption. However, its chelation helps minimize these effects compared to other iron types.
A Final Note on Supplement Quality and Dosage Forms
Not all products labeled “iron bisglycinate” are created equal. Purity levels vary depending on manufacturers’ processes and added ingredients may affect tolerability too.
Capsules tend to release contents slower than tablets which might help reduce irritation further but individual responses vary widely.
Liquid forms exist but often contain flavorings that some find unpleasant.
Always follow dosage instructions carefully since excess intake risks toxicity regardless of formulation type.
